The Verdict: Which is Better?
When placing Mixed vegetables carrots and Sweet Potato Chips side-by-side, the nutritional differences become quite clear. Both products cater to specific dietary needs, but picking the right one depends on whether you are prioritizing weight loss, muscle gain, or clean eating.
For calorie-conscious consumers, Mixed vegetables carrots is the clear winner. With 500 fewer calories per 100g than its competitor, it allows for more volume while keeping your energy intake in check.
In terms of sugar control, Mixed vegetables carrots takes the lead with only 1.6g of sugar per 100g, whereas Sweet Potato Chips contains 14.3g. Lower sugar content is often linked to better metabolic health.
